IPLinPNT-Individual Physical Loading in Post Natal Traumas.
IPLinPNT method was developed on the grounds of a neurological diagnostic center Forecast (Прогноз) in St. Petersburg, Russia. As its foundation were used theoretical methods of evolutionary neurology and rehabilitation principles combating evolutionary delay using individually designed physical exercise loading. Patient examination and analysis systems were built upon the principles of diagnostics and analysis of postnatal traumas developed by a legendary Russian Doctor, Scientist and Professor Alexander Ratner (1934-1994). IPLinPNT method was tested on different forms of pediatric cerebral palsy at two special education schools and gave significant results including considerable lowering of tremor, lowering of spasticity, improvement in verticalization, development of a step, just to mention a few. The method was also used with simpler neurological dysfunctions like ADD and ADHD this time backed by laboratory diagnostics with the use of Doppler ultrasound showing improved blood flow in the brain and neck and electroencephalography showing synchronization of rhythms. The results were not only statistically significant but in many cases had higher efficiency than any other existing rehabilitation methods. The first, incomplete model of the IPLinPNT method is still being used by neurological diagnostic center Forecast (Прогноз) in St. Petersburg, Russia by a group of instructors trained by Alexey Sinitsyn himself. The final form of the method was used by Mr. Sinitsyn on the grounds of his company IPLifPNT in St. Petersburg, Russia with a close collaboration of a team of medical specialists and with the use of independent diagnostics before and after the use of IPLinPNT method. A talented neonatologist Olga Volkova and a team of professors of St. Petersburg Medical University conducted independent control of the patients and medication support. By the year of 2009 the number of patients undergone IPL rehabilitation was close to 2,000 people. From 2010 to the present day the system is going through the final comparative analysis with other internationally recognized rehabilitation systems on the grounds of a few sites in New York City, including Individual Physical Loading, Inc. studio.
